about

On one of the particularly hot summer days in Cologne in 2019, we met to record the music for our duo's second CD.
During our session, the temperature in the small but fine cinema hall of the cultural centre Alte Feuerwache rose continuously throughout the day and reached truly tropical conditions by the time of the evening concert.
For this CD we have now chosen those sonic rivers that evolved during the "melting point" of the day, so to speak, with a few unintended sounds leaking in from the cultural centre's courtyard and thus contributed in their own way to this evening's special atmosphere.

"Sonic rivers, river-novels, overflowing water tables, incongruous leaks, torrents of a season, melting snow, lagoons, waterfalls, geysers, rain ditches, music of pipes, air and wet winds. A recording of outstanding contemporary improvisation at the level of the best outsiders like Urs Leimgruber, Michel Doneda, John Butcher... in a rare dual combination."
Jean-Michel Van Schouwburg in orynx-improvandsounds.blogspot.com/2021/11

Georg Wissel Cologne, Germany

Georg Wissel (sax, cl)
mostly concerned with free Improvised music since the 1990ies. preparations and extended playing techniques are an integral part of his work. Wissel is collaborating and performing solo and with numerous exponents of the genre like Burkhard Beins, George Cremaschi, Matthew Goodheart, Thomas Lehn, Paul Lytton, Tim O'Dwyer ... in Europe, Asia, Australia, South America and USA. ... more
